Project type to be Private, but want to assign issue to specific people who are non-members

Kwai Ling Ma March 18, 2019

How do I hide my project (prevent others see the issues), however let them only see the issues they are being assigned.

There are few fields that we don't want non-members to view, however we just want non-members to view the issues they are assigned to.

Issue Security Schemes allow you to control who can and cannot view issues. They consist of a number of security levels which can have users/groups assigned to them.

If you are using the next-gen projects, I think this is currently impossible to achieve.
If you are using other types of projects, you can try the following options:
